Some Lesser Known Facts About Anandkumar Velkumar
- Anandkumar Velkumar grew up in Tamil Nadu, India.
- He is an Indian inline speed skater.
- Velkumar is practicing skating at the age of 6. In an interview, his father mentioned that Velkumar has started practicing skating on a badminton court.
- Anand’s elder sister, Subi Suvetha Velkumar, is also a national-level skater.
- In an interview, Anand Velkumar mentioned that earlier he trained mostly on imperfect surfaces and on borrowed rinks, and did his training mostly early in the morning so that he could get more time for practice.
- In 2021, Velkumar represented India at the Junior World Championship in the 15 km elimination event and became the first Indian to win a medal at any World Championship in speed skating.
- On 2 October 2023, at the 2022 Asian Games, he was part of India’s bronze medal-winning men’s 3000 m relay team.
- In 2025, along with Vikram Rajendra Ingale and Siddhant Rahul Kamble, Anand was part of the India bronze medal-winning men’s 1000 m sprint team at the 2025 World Games.
- In 2025, he started training under Italian coach Luca Presti.
- In August 2025, at the World Games in Chengdu, Velkumar made his mark by winning bronze in the 1000 m sprint. His achievement marked India’s first-ever medal in roller sports at the World Games.
- On 15 September 2025, at the Speed World Championship, Beidaihe, Anandkumar Velkumar won a gold medal in the 1000 m sprint with a timing of 1:24.924. He created history and became the first Indian to win a gold medal in skating in any World Championship.
- In the same game, he won bronze in the 500 m sprint.
